Job Role & Responsibilities
The CTT Specialist – I role supports clinical trial transparency operations across global and regional disclosure activities. The position involves structured data handling, document review, regulatory research, and collaboration with both clients and internal technology teams.
Key Responsibilities
- Support the Clinical Trial Transparency (CTT) team with data entry activities for assigned clinical studies.
- Enter clinical trial data directly into applicable global and regional registry systems.
- Communicate regularly with internal CTT team members to ensure timelines and deliverables are met.
- Perform quality checks by reviewing documents and entered data with strong attention to detail.
- Support redaction and anonymization of clinical and non‑clinical documents to protect confidential and personal information.
- Author plain language summaries for clinical trial disclosures.
- Track study status and coordinate with client‑side Disclosure Coordinators when required.
- Develop subject matter expertise in clinical trial transparency by researching, interpreting, and applying global regulatory requirements.
- Support AI and technology enablement initiatives by acting as a subject matter expert for clinical trial transparency.
- Proactively manage timelines and flag risks to project coordinators and management.
- Support administrative maintenance of US and international clinical trial registry postings.
- Contribute to continuous process improvement and provide constructive feedback within the project team.
This role builds a strong foundation in regulatory compliance, transparency operations, and technology‑enabled clinical research support.
